Description

Penthouse condo in the heart of the Historic Third Ward! East facing condo with breathtaking lake & city views 24/7 from the 8th flr. Features incl: Granite, SS Appls, HWFs, Maple Cabs, tiled BA, In-unit W/D, Volume ceilings & built-in workstation. Expansive flr-to-ceiling windows. Exposed concrete columns. Huge WIC w/closet system. Recessed balcony with gas line for grill. Walk to restaurants, boutiques, theaters, coffee shops, Public Market, lakefront & galleries! 1 Indoor parking space + storage unit. Pets ok - breed restrictions apply.

320 E Buffalo St #804, Milwaukee, WI 53202 is a 1 bedroom, 1 bathroom, 1,045 sqft condo built in 1922. 320 E Buffalo St #804 is located in Historic Third Ward, Milwaukee. This property is not currently available for sale. 320 E Buffalo St #804 was last sold on Nov 1, 2017 for $254,900. The current Trulia Estimate for 320 E Buffalo St #804 is $337,400.
